基于PXI平臺的光電通信轉換器自動測試系統(tǒng)設計
作者何勁松上海電子信息職業(yè)技術學院(上海201411)
本文引文地址:
何勁松(1985-),女,碩士,講師,研究方向:智能算法與測試測量。
摘要:光電通信轉換器自動測試系統(tǒng)是根據(jù)光纖模塊產(chǎn)品的外部接口規(guī)范設計的,并且該設計是將基于PXI平臺的模塊化產(chǎn)品與離散測試儀器結合在一起進行設計的。接口通訊功能和性能指標測試功能可以完成不同產(chǎn)品的自動測試。
簡介
在國防,軍工,核電等領域,為了保證通信的穩(wěn)定性和可靠性,并要求兼具較高的EMC電磁兼容性能,通常選擇抗干擾性高的光纖通信方式。電磁干擾性能,因此設計了一種光電通信轉換器,它是將RS-422 / 485子卡的電信號轉換為光信號的轉換模塊。當前,設計有兩種主要類型。第一種是光電轉換器-A,它支持4個發(fā)送和4個接收信號轉換。第二種是光電轉換器-B,它支持4發(fā)送到8發(fā)送,即4個發(fā)電信號。它被轉換成8個發(fā)光信號,以實現(xiàn)信號的多重分配。為了測試這兩種產(chǎn)品的功能和性能指標,有必要設計一套自動化測試設備分別對它們進行自動化測試。
本文介紹的光電通信轉換器自動測試系統(tǒng)是根據(jù)“光纖模塊測試要求”文檔設計的,結合了基于PXI平臺的模塊化產(chǎn)品和分立的測試儀器,包括電氣設計和硬件設備選擇。模型和軟件設計的三個部分確保了產(chǎn)品在開發(fā)和生產(chǎn)過程中功能和性能的正確性,并為產(chǎn)品開發(fā)提供反饋。
1個測試要求

光電通信轉換器模塊需要測試的技術指標包括:
1)輸入電壓測試
電源接口連接到24V電壓源。開機后,觀察8個光導下方的LED燈;用萬用表測試電源的兩端是否短路。如果沒有短路,請加載24V輸入電壓,輸入電壓范圍為0?24V,誤差為±10%。測試每個邊緣電壓值,以查看模塊是否可以正常工作。
2)輸出信號環(huán)路測試
從連接器輸入RS422信號。傳輸速率分別為1M和5M時,分別測試模塊光纖頭的收發(fā)是否正常。
3)光功率測試
光功率指數(shù):-15.2dbm(20MbD d2d2十六進制數(shù)據(jù),如果開,峰值為60mA,則為峰值)。
4)接收器靈敏度測試

接收頭靈敏度指標:-34.4dbm(20MbD d2d2十六進制數(shù)據(jù)2km 62.5 / 125um光纖,誤碼率BER = 10-1 2)。
5)在線產(chǎn)品測試
有必要對產(chǎn)品進行在線測試,以測試1M和5M速度下的通信功能是否正常,并檢測誤碼率等技術指標。
2電氣設計
根據(jù)測試要求,設計一個自動化測試系統(tǒng)。該系統(tǒng)是通過結合基于PXI平臺的模塊化產(chǎn)品和離散測試儀器而設計的。通過GPIB總線連接和控制PXI測試平臺和離散測試儀器,以實現(xiàn)測試資源的統(tǒng)一調(diào)度。
測試系統(tǒng)的電氣結構如圖1所示。
該系統(tǒng)的測試資源包括兩部分:PXI測試資源,離散測試儀器和程控攝像機。其中,主控制器通過GPIB接口控制每臺離散儀器,通過以太網(wǎng)控制攝像機,從而實現(xiàn)測試資源的統(tǒng)一調(diào)度和控制。

1) PXI測試資源。該部分的主要測試功能包括:被測產(chǎn)品的電源控制功能,被測產(chǎn)品的引腳開-關測試功能,422通信測試功能,關斷控制功能以及被測產(chǎn)品的輸出功率測試功能。
2)離散測試儀器。這部分的主要測試功能包括:為被測產(chǎn)品提供電源,測試被測產(chǎn)品的光功率,以及測試被測產(chǎn)品的光信號衰減。
3)程控攝像機,該部分主要為DUT上的LED指示燈拍照,并將圖像分析與測試軟件相結合,以實現(xiàn)DUT的LED指示燈的測試功能。
3硬件設備選擇
根據(jù)測試要求,進行硬件選擇。該系統(tǒng)的硬件測試資源主要包括表1中所示的模塊。
4軟件設計
該系統(tǒng)采用NI公司的LabVIEW軟件進行開發(fā)。主控制程序軟件采用“基于隊列的動態(tài)多功能生產(chǎn)者和消費者”設計模式。 “生產(chǎn)者”線程是人機交互界面,它攔截用戶操作并將相應的命令發(fā)送到“消費者”線程。 “消息管理機構”負責將命令分發(fā)到各個功能模塊或在其自己的線程中完成相應的處理。

系統(tǒng)軟件包括軟件模塊,例如主控制程序,系統(tǒng)管理模塊,資源管理模塊和信號管理模塊。軟件架構如圖2所示。
該軟件基于測試引擎+測試線程的設計結構。每個引擎獨立運行并負責自己的功能線程,從而實現(xiàn)測試的并行操作。該軟件的模塊介紹如下:
1)人機界面,主要提供用戶操作菜單和按鈕,并顯示測試執(zhí)行狀態(tài); ?/ p>
2)系統(tǒng)管理引擎,包括系統(tǒng)配置線程,用戶管理線程,測試數(shù)據(jù)管理線程和故障處理線程;
3)資源管理引擎,主要包括硬件設備管理線程,測試資源分配線程和RS422通信測試線程;
4)測試管理引擎,它是測試軟件的核心引擎自動測量設備,主要包括測試序列編輯線程,測試序列執(zhí)行線程和測試報告管理線程。
軟件界面如圖3所示。

5結論
本文設計的基于PXI平臺的光電通信轉換器自動測試系統(tǒng)具有高性能,可擴展性強,開發(fā)時間短的特點。它可以實現(xiàn)實時數(shù)據(jù)采集,處理,顯示,記錄回放以及完整的多通道同步。任務。自動化集成度高,成本低,人機交互性好,改進和升級非常方便,在國防和核電安全通信領域具有廣闊的應用前景。
參考:
[1]姚遠?;赑XI的自動化測試系統(tǒng)設計[J]。電子測量技術,2012,35(6):25-28.
[2]王冬月,陳思文?;赑XI總線的波控設備自動測試系統(tǒng)設計[J]。情報探索自動測量設備,2016(1):31-34.
[3]李義君。彭建華,彭建華?;赑XI和GPIB總線的電路測試系統(tǒng)的開發(fā)與設計[J]。現(xiàn)代電子技術,2010,33(2 2):35--37.
本文摘自2017年第12期“電子產(chǎn)品世界”的第64頁。歡迎在撰寫論文時引用該文章并注明出處。